XRAY Completely Hides Traffic, Functioning as an Anti-DPI Technology

  • DPI (Deep Packet Inspection)

  • DPI (Deep Packet Inspection) is a deep packet analysis technology used by internet service providers, governments, corporate networks, and other censors.

  • DPI enables:

  • 1. Identifying traffic type and activity, such as whether you’re streaming videos, gaming, using a VPN, or simply browsing the web. 2. Detecting VPN or proxy usage, as well as logging all technical characteristics of such connections, even if they are encrypted. 3. Restricting or blocking access to specific websites, applications, or services, even when using classical VPN protocols like WireGuard or OpenVPN.

  • What does XTLS Reality do?

  • XTLS Reality effectively counters all these challenges by masking traffic as standard HTTPS connections, making it indistinguishable from regular HTTPS traffic to observers. This means that even advanced monitoring and surveillance systems cannot determine what you are doing online—whether streaming videos, making voice calls, downloading files, or chatting.

  • This is achieved through:

  • 1. Traffic masking as HTTPS

  • Standard HTTPS connections use the TLS protocol to encrypt data. XTLS Reality structures its handshake and data exchange to be indistinguishable from legitimate HTTPS connections by accurately replicating all patterns and behaviors of regular TLS.

  • 2. Adaptive behavior

  • The XRAY server analyzes incoming requests from DPI systems and adjusts its behavior to always appear as standard HTTPS traffic. If a traffic observer attempts to perform an “active test,” the protocol either correctly rejects the attempt or redirects it to a decoy website.

  • 3. Metadata concealment

  • In standard protocols like WireGuard or OpenVPN, metadata (such as connection times and port numbers) can be used to identify VPN usage. XRAY removes unnecessary signatures from the connection that might reveal it as something other than HTTPS. Even if DPI systems attempt to compare this data with known VPN protocol patterns, the result indicates “normal traffic.

  • 4. Header encryption

  • Most standard protocols leave headers exposed, even if the payload is encrypted. These headers can provide DPI systems with clues. XTLS Reality encrypts headers as well, maintaining compatibility with the HTTPS format.
